The Carolina Hurricanes absolutely THUMPED the visiting Boston Bruins this evening by a frightening score of 8-2. 

It was a Halloween horror show for the Bruins, who may be digging the grave on their own season just a month in. They've struggled to put together consistent performances so far this season and they now sport a mediocre 4-7-1 record and sit dead last in the NHL's Atlantic division.

As for the Hurricanes... well it was a festive Halloween atmosphere inside Lenovo Center.

Following the game the team invited a group of children in costumes, including a young man dressed as Hurricanes forward Seth Jarvis, onto the ice to take part in their post-game 'Storm Surge' celebrations.

The best part?

The kids threw Halloween candy to fans over the glass.
